Overview
Just what does the term "User Fee" denote? Simply put, it is services and/or goods
provided by local government which are financed by charging the individual user. These
services and/or goods benefit only the user, hence the term "User Fee." The amount
charged is, typically, directly related to the cost of providing the service.
One of the guiding principles adopted in the Five-Year Plan calls for regular, justifiable
user fee increases when necessary. As a part of the regular review of operations, user
fees are compared to the cost of providing the service. If a subsidy exists, it should be
justified in terms of the public purpose being served. Enterprise Funds, which must be
self-sufficient, undergo a review of the marketplace to ensure that rates are
competitive.
For purposes of this Budget, the User Fees have been broken down into three main
categories: Community Services, Regulatory and Administrative, and Quality of Life.
What follows is an analysis of fees that are associated with each category, an analysis of
existing fees and budgeted increases, and an explanation of fee increases as needed.
Community Services
Community Services are those fees associated with everyone in a community, such as
utilities. For Elgin, those fees would be directly associated with the Water and Sewer
Funds. These fees are commonly established to fully recover the cost of the activity or
service. The advantage of charging these costs as user fees, rather than as part of the
property tax is that the fees can be calculated based upon usage.

Regulatory and Administrative
Regulatory and Administrative are those fees associated with regulatory and
administrative processes (i.e. licenses), police and fire services, building permits, and
fees paid by developers. For Elgin, these fees are associated with the General Fund. A
Comprehensive Fee Study and Cost Allocation Plan were completed for the City by
Maximus, Inc. in 2002. The study highlighted the cost of the service, a list of
comparables from 11 suburban Chicago communities, and a cost allocation plan, which
detailed General Fund overhead expenses. It is the intent of the City to use this data
provided as a baseline for a continual review of fees. In many instances, a subsidy does
exist as part of the fee structure for these services. Since the main business for local
government is service, a balance must be struck between covering costs and remaining
I comparable to our neighboring communities.

Quality of Life
Quality of Life reflects those fees which are associated with a broad array of public
services that generally add to the quality of life in a community that that all the
residents do not requires such as parks and recreation programming. These services in
Elgin are associated with the Recreation and Golf Funds. Ideally, the fees for these
services are designed to cover the costs, however, at times a subsidy is provided to
make them more equitable for the entire community.
